House Footing Construction in Columbus, OH
House footing construction services involve creating the foundational supports that transfer the weight of a building to the ground. These footings are essential for a variety of projects, including new home construction, additions, or foundation repairs. Property owners typically seek this service to ensure their structures are stable and properly supported, especially in areas with variable soil conditions or when planning to build on a sloped lot. Understanding the size, depth, and material of the footings needed can help homeowners make informed decisions about their construction or renovation projects.
Before requesting footing construction, property owners often want to know about the scope of work, including the types of footings suitable for their property and the factors that influence installation, such as soil type and local building codes. Clarifying these details can ensure the foundation is designed to meet structural requirements and withstand environmental conditions. Proper footing construction is a critical step in establishing a durable and safe foundation for any building project.

House Footing Construction Questions
What is the purpose of house footings? House footings provide a stable base to support the weight of the structure and prevent settling or shifting over time.
What types of projects require footing construction? Footings are essential for new home construction, foundation repairs, and additions to existing structures.
How are footings typically constructed? Footings are usually poured concrete that extends below the frost line and is reinforced with steel for added strength.
What should property owners consider before installing footings? It's important to assess soil conditions, local building codes, and the weight of the structure to determine proper footing specifications.
